Inspection and
Supervision of
Food
I have divided details of this important branch of the work under
the following headings:-
(a) Registration
(b) Sampling - (i) Food and Drugs
(ii) Bacteriological
(c) Inspection of Food
(d) Inspection of premises, hawkers etc.

(a) Registration:

Milk and Dairies-

Premises registered as dairies10
Persons registered as distributors of milk203
Licences, for five year period ending 31.12.70 in operation at end of year-
Pasteurisers1
Sterilisers1
Pasteurised (Dealers)149
Sterilised (Dealers)131
Untreated (Dealers)31
Ultra Heat Treated (Dealers)42

(b) Sampling:
(i) Food and Drugs -
A total of 328 Food and Drugs samples were purchased during the year, and i
only four of these were found to be unsatisfactory.
